Anatomy and Physiology - study of structure and function 
The Anatomic Position - standing upright, feet parallel and on the floor, head level 
and looking forward, arms at side of body, palms facing forward 
Relative Orientation - allows us to describe the relative position of one body 
structure in relation to another 
Inferior/Superior - low/high 
Rostral/Caudal - towards head/towards tail 
Anterior/Posterior - front/back

Which ascending tract of the spinal cord carries the sensations for fine touch and vibration to the brain? 
 
medial and lateral pathways 
anterolateral pathway 
posterior column pathway 
corticospinal pathway ANS posterior column pathway 
 
The primary somatosensory cortex is part of the 
 
Frontal lobe 
Temporal lobe 
Insula 
Parietal lobe 
Occipital lobe ANS parietal lobe
